The Diploma of Mental Health (CRICOS 114270H) is a 52-week full-time qualification at AQF Level 5. Delivered by Universal Training Institute Pty Ltd (CRICOS 04111E) in Parramatta, NSW, this course falls under the field of 09 - Society and Culture, specifically Human Welfare Studies and Services. The program's VET national code is CHC53315, indicating it aligns with Australian industry standards. Students learn through a combination of theoretical and practical components, including an 8-week work placement (20 hours/week). The language of instruction is English, and no dual qualification or foundation studies are offered. All delivery is at the Parramatta campus. As a CRICOS-registered course, it is protected under the ESOS Act, ensuring international students receive quality education. The indicative tuition fee for this Diploma of Mental Health is A$19,500, with additional non-tuition fees of A$500, bringing the estimated total to A$20,000. These fees are sourced from the CRICOS register as at April 2026 and are set by Universal Training Institute Pty Ltd. Please note that this amount does not include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ses, or the student visa application charge. Indicative living costs in Parramatta (Sydney region) are approximately A$500-$600 per week for rent, A$80-$100 for groceries, and A$40-$50 for public transport. To enter this Diploma of Mental Health, international students typically need an IELTS score of 5.5 to 6.0 overall (or equivalent). Prior qualifications expected include completion of Australian Year 12 or equivalent. Universal Training Institute may also consider mature-age entry or relevant work experience. There are no foundation or pathway options listed for this course, but students should confirm with the provider. This course includes a mandatory work component of 8 weeks at 20 hours per week, totaling approximately 160 hours. This industry placement allows students to apply their learning in real-world mental health settings, such as community health organizations or support services. The placement is designed to develop practical skills under supervision, enhancing employability upon graduation. Students are responsible for arranging their own placement with support from the institute. International students enrolling in this Diploma of Mental Health will need a Student visa (Subclass 500). This visa allows you to study full-time in a CRICOS-registered course. Work rights: up to 48 hours per fortnight during term, unlimited during scheduled breaks. You must maintain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C) for the duration of your stay. The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) requirement must be satisfied. Financial capacity must be demonstrated, including tuition, living costs (approx. A$25,000/year), and travel.
